
If there’s one subject that has been a hot-button issue around the City of North Platte, it’s the Iron Eagle Golf Course.
After recent flooding caused major damage to the course, Landscapes Unlimited, the company that manages the course, had requested just over $25,000 to repair the damage and return the course to a fully functional 18-hole course.
At its regular meeting Tuesday night, four council members voted against authorizing the money for repairs to the course, which has flooded numerous times.
The council is slated to debate Iron Eagle’s 2015/2016 budget at a 4:30 p.m. meeting today. Landscapes Unlimited will most likely attempt to fund the repairs through the budget.
